Waste Management and Recycling Initiatives: Circular Economy Progress in South America


In today's rapidly changing world, the importance of addressing climate and environmental issues cannot be overstated. As responsible citizens of North and South America, we must recognize the urgent need for waste management and recycling initiatives to combat the environmental challenges we face. By adopting a circular economy approach, we can pave the way for progress and unity in our region.




  1. Understanding the Circular Economy: The circular economy is a regenerative system that aims to minimize waste and maximize resource efficiency. It promotes the idea of reusing, recycling, and repurposing materials to create a sustainable future.




  2. South America's Role: South America, with its diverse natural resources and rich biodiversity, has a crucial role to play in promoting the circular economy. By harnessing our collective potential, we can lead the way in sustainable waste management practices.




  3. Tackling Plastic Pollution: Plastic pollution is a significant challenge in both North and South America. By implementing comprehensive recycling programs and reducing single-use plastic consumption, we can significantly decrease plastic waste and its harmful impact on our ecosystems.




  4. Harnessing Renewable Energy: Embracing renewable energy sources is essential for mitigating climate change in North and South America. By investing in solar, wind, and hydroelectric power, we can reduce our reliance on fossil fuels and move towards a greener future.




  5. Promoting Waste Segregation: Proper waste segregation is a fundamental step towards effective waste management. By educating individuals on the importance of separating recyclables from non-recyclables, we can ensure that valuable materials are not lost to landfills.




  6. Investing in Infrastructure: Developing efficient waste management infrastructure is key to achieving a circular economy. Governments and private sectors in North and South America must collaborate to build recycling facilities, composting plants, and waste-to-energy facilities.




  7. Encouraging Citizen Participation: Engaging citizens in waste management initiatives is crucial for their success. Governments and organizations should promote education campaigns, community clean-up drives, and recycling competitions to foster a sense of responsibility among individuals.




  8. Supporting Informal Waste Pickers: Informal waste pickers play a vital role in the recycling ecosystem, often collecting recyclables from waste streams. By providing them with proper training, protective gear, and fair wages, we can formalize their work and improve their livelihoods.




  9. Creating Green Jobs: Transitioning to a circular economy will create new employment opportunities in North and South America. From recycling technicians to renewable energy specialists, these green jobs can contribute to economic growth while reducing our environmental footprint.




  10. Sharing Best Practices: Collaboration and knowledge sharing are essential for progress in waste management and recycling. North and South America can learn from each other's successes and failures, fostering regional unity in solving climate and environmental challenges.




  11. Strengthening Legislation: Governments must implement and enforce robust waste management regulations to ensure accountability and compliance. Clear guidelines on waste segregation, recycling targets, and extended producer responsibility can drive the circular economy forward.




  12. Public-Private Partnerships: Collaboration between the public and private sectors is crucial for scaling up waste management initiatives. By working together, we can leverage resources, expertise, and innovation to create sustainable solutions.




  13. Encouraging Research and Development: Investing in research and development is vital for continuous improvement in waste management technologies. Governments and organizations should support innovation in recycling processes, waste-to-energy conversion, and sustainable packaging.




  14. Engaging the Youth: The youth are the leaders of tomorrow, and their involvement in environmental initiatives is crucial. By empowering young individuals through educational programs, internships, and mentorship opportunities, we can secure a sustainable future for North and South America.




  15. Taking Action: As responsible citizens, we must take action today to address the climate and environmental challenges we face. By reducing our own waste, supporting local recycling programs, and advocating for change, we can make a tangible difference in our communities.
